AI Technical Summary

Technical Problem

Traditional electric handheld cutters used in fire rescue are inconvenient to carry, laborious to operate, and have low cutting efficiency. In particular, when dealing with rings or bracelets, multiple people need to work together, which poses safety risks.

Method used

A portable pneumatic metal cutter was designed, including a high-pressure gas cylinder, a pneumatic air grinder, a gas hose, and a storage box. It has a compact structure, is easy to carry, and can be operated by a single person to complete the cutting task. It uses a 304 stainless steel cutting pad to prevent direct contact with the limbs and uses a pneumatic air grinder for cutting.

Benefits of technology

It enables convenient and efficient single-person cutting operations, reducing workload and safety risks, and improving rescue efficiency and safety.

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of fire rescue technology, and in particular to a portable pneumatic metal cutter. Background Technology

[0002] In actual fire rescue operations, it is common to encounter situations where rings are stuck on fingers or bracelets are stuck on hands and cannot be removed. Firefighters often use traditional handheld cutting machines to cut the rings or bracelets. However, traditional cutting tools require electricity to operate, and are generally large and heavy, making them inconvenient to carry and use during rescues. Furthermore, the large blades of handheld cutting machines require multiple people to operate when cutting rings or bracelets, ensuring that the rotating blades do not come into contact with and injure the rescued person's limbs. The entire cutting and rescue operation is inefficient and inconvenient.

[0003] In view of this, it is particularly important to design and manufacture a portable pneumatic metal cutter that is easy to carry and use in actual rescue operations and can be operated by a single person to carry out cutting rescues. Utility Model Content

[0004] The purpose of this utility model is to solve the problems of inconvenience in carrying, time-consuming and laborious cutting operation, and low cutting efficiency of traditional electric handheld cutting machines used in fire rescue. Therefore, a portable pneumatic metal cutter is proposed.

[0025] Please see Figure 1-3 This utility model provides a technical solution: a portable pneumatic metal cutter, including a high-pressure gas cylinder 1, a pneumatic air grinder 3, and an air supply hose 4. The upper end of the high-pressure gas cylinder 1 is detachably equipped with a storage box 2 for storing the pneumatic air grinder 3 and the air supply hose 4. The upper end of the storage box 2 is rotatably equipped with a box cover 202. The right end of the high-pressure gas cylinder 1 is equipped with a control valve 101, and the right end of the control valve 101 is equipped with a pressure gauge 103. The front end of the control valve 101 is connected to an outlet solenoid 102. The front end of the pneumatic air grinder 3 is rotatably equipped with a cutting blade 301, and the rear end of the pneumatic air grinder 3 is connected to an inlet solenoid 302.

[0026] Specifically, such as Figure 1-3 As shown, the four corners at the bottom of the storage box 2 are all fixedly connected with support legs 201 that engage with the outer wall of the high-pressure gas cylinder 1. On the one hand, the storage box 2 can be supported to a certain height off the ground, making it convenient for rescuers to take tools out of the storage box 2. On the other hand, the high-pressure gas cylinder 1 can be hidden and installed under the storage box 2, improving the overall space utilization of the pneumatic metal cutter.

[0027] Specifically, such as Figure 1-3 As shown, a handle 203 is fixedly connected to the upper middle part of the lid 202, which facilitates rescuers to hold, pick up, and transport the storage box 2.

[0028] Specifically, such as Figure 2 and Figure 3 As shown, the inner side of the storage box 2 is provided with a cutting pad 5 to prevent the cutting blade 301 from directly contacting the limb. The cutting pad 5 is made of 304 stainless steel. The selection of this material for the cutting pad 5 has a certain mechanical strength and cutting resistance, which can prevent the cutting blade 301 from directly and accidentally contacting the limb of the rescued person during the actual cutting process, thereby reducing the risk in the cutting rescue process and improving the safety and stability of the actual use of cutting rescue.

[0029] Specifically, such as Figure 2 and Figure 3As shown, both ends of the gas supply hose 4 are respectively equipped with internal threaded connectors 401 that can be spirally connected to the outlet screw pipe 102 and the inlet screw pipe 302, so that the gas supply hose 4 can be screwed together and connected between the high-pressure gas cylinder 1 and the pneumatic grinder 3.

[0030] Working principle: When not in use, the fully charged high-pressure gas cylinder 1 can be horizontally secured between the four support legs 201 of the storage box 2. The pneumatic grinder 3, air hose 4, cutting pad 5, or other cutting aids can be stored between the storage box 2 and the cavity of the lid 202. Rescuers can hold the handle 203 on the lid 202 to pick up, place, and transport the pneumatic metal cutter as a whole. After arriving at the rescue location, the storage box 2 can be placed on the ground or table using the support legs 201. Then, the lid 202 can be unlocked and unscrewed to access the pneumatic grinder 3, air hose 4, cutting pad 5, or other cutting aids. Take out the air hose 4, cutting pad 5, or other cutting aids from the storage box 2, and then screw the internal threaded connectors 401 at both ends of the air hose 4 between the air outlet screw pipe 102 and the air inlet screw pipe 302 respectively. At this time, the air circuits of the high-pressure gas cylinder 1 and the pneumatic grinder 3 can be connected. The rescuer can adjust the speed of the pneumatic grinder 3 by controlling the opening and closing of the control valve 101. The rescuer can hold the pneumatic grinder 3 with one hand and place the cutting pad 5 between the object to be cut and the limb with the other hand. Then the object to be cut can be cut by the rotating cutting blade 301.
